Don't forget about checking that the main breaker didn't "stick" when it is
turned off.. This does happen from thime to time. I always check for power
after turning off a breaker.

I read today on the Underwriters Lab website that a main panel can be alive
although the main circuit breaker is OFF. They did not elaborate.
How is that possible? When I turn the main circuit breaker to the house to
OFF , all electricity is supposed to be OFF. Or not?
